Reimagine Giving is a community-wide movement led by the Wichita Foundation to change how we understand and invest in nonprofit work. Through a new storytelling initiative, the Foundation is making the often-unseen impact of giving more visible across Wichita. The campaign will challenge traditional giving by encouraging investment in the systems, people and infrastructure that create systemic change. Launching during the Foundation’s 40th anniversary, Reimagine Giving will spark new conversations and partnerships to shape the future of giving in our community.

Shelly Prichard has led the Wichita Foundation since 2012, deepening the organization’s community impact through the stewardship of charitable resources and building a business model of community leadership. As CEO, she collaborates with local and national leaders, staff and Board to achieve a shared vision of building a better Wichita.
She is committed to the mission of the Foundation to enhance economic opportunities for Wichitans, strengthen the nonprofit sector, and create space for community discussions through access to news and information. In short, to spark change.
Involvement in the community is a key component of Shelly’s life. Whether through her current role at WF, former roles with the Girl Scouts and Youth Entrepreneurs, or in volunteer capacities, with the Wichita Rotary Charitable Fund, the Kansas 4-H Foundation, or her church, Shelly strives to create paths for success for others.
